Have tried an Apple HDMI adapter and a cheap Chinese HDMI USB C dock with my Note 9. The Apple adapter seemed to work ok and the phone did not complain. The other adapter had problems with mouse connectivity and my phone complained about not using genuine Samsung products. However, I bought the original because it doesn't make sense to screw up a $1500 phone to save some money by buying a cheap dock.

Works great and I can run Linux on Dex very well.

      A USB C to HDMI converter doesn't charge your phone, let you connect USB devices or use Dex.

      Have a look at what Dex is as it is more than just mirroring your phone screen on another screen. It's like turning your phone into a PC.

      • yes but note9 works in dex mode without dock. the phone can turn into trackpad and keyboard input or use Bluetooth KB/mouse. dock is still better for a full use.
